Boys tennis: Golden Eagles beat Munster

The Guerin Catholic boys tennis team took care of Munster 4-1 on Saturday.
Nos. 1 and 2 singles Michael Wade and Cole Metzger won easy matches to get the No. 11 Golden Eagles ahead 2-0. The Golden Eagles’ doubles teams then clinched the meet, with No. 1 Wyatt Metzger.Jake Bratton winning in straight sets, and No. 2 Shane Shuler/AJ Hacker taking a third set super tiebreak.
“It was a tough match and the Mustangs are a young and up and coming team. Coach Spoor has them playing at a high level of intensity,” said Guerin coach Joe Lustig. “Michael Wade had an exceptional day today. He used shot selection and pace variation with his consistency to get a solid win at No. 1.”

Hamilton Heights dropped its regular-season finale to Lebanon Saturday, 3-2.
Both of the Huskies’ wins came in singles. No. 2 Hudson Hochstedler won in straight sets, while No. 3 Adam Gross triumphed in a tight three-set match, 5-7, 7-6 (8), 6-4.
“Lebanon was a new addition to our schedule this year, and our hats go off to them for a match well played,” said Heights coach Cameron Scott. “Really proud of Adam Gross for the way he battled back to take a close three-set match at three singles. And Hudson continues to play well at number two.  He’s playing with a lot of confidence right now.”
